If you’re ready to embrace MTSS and take your school through the entire process, we want to help! SCKESC consultants are ready to support your process on-site with a series of meetings that will help you redesign your instruction and offerings for students.  This can be a multi-year process.

Phase 1:  The First Step:
Designed to help schools effectively create a structure to implement a Multi-Tier System of Supports. Schools will be supported continually through meetings and consultation. This workshop is designed to work with your school team and will take approximately five days.

Phase 2: Implementation:
Designed to support schools that have the key components of structuring in place and are ready to implement their plan. Implementation meetings will help teams analyze data, select interventions for supplemental and intense instruction, and improve data-based decision making processes.

Schools may choose a number of ways to set-up the process. Most on-site meetings will take place with a school MTSS team. Consultants will meet with schools prior to beginning the process in order ­to develop the MTSS process. KSDE Recognized MTSS Facilitators, Lori Jensen and Nancy Fierbaugh, MTSS trainers from Project SPOT, a KSDE supported service, will assist.
